Had a few days here in April 2012, the weather was pretty awful but the area is so pretty and this place is superb. We stayed in room 9a which is at the top of the building and faces the rear, away from the road. The Inn is situated on the A5 main road and road noise can be a... More

Quaint old coaching inn, very convenient for Snowdonia and the village itself. The food is absolutely excellent, we ate there every night. Perhaps a little on the pricey side for what one gets roomwise, but I suppose the price reflects the demand and ambience. Excellent walks without using the car!! (the car parking is not brilliant!!)
